General Information: Methylotrophic bacteria are a group of bacteria which are able to grow aerobically at the expense of methanol as the sole source of carbon and energy, and therefore could serve as biocatalysts for the conversion of methanol to commercially valuable multicarbon compounds like amino acids and cytochromes. Pink-pigmented facultative methylotrophs of the genus Methylovorus are ubiquitous in soil, air and water environments. The MP688 strain was isolated from soil as an PQQ producer.
